JOB PURPOSE:
The Vice President of Operations is responsible to lead and motivate the Operations management teams to contribute to the profitable growth of the company through the development and execution of strategies and initiatives that improve the organizations competitive position. This Leader will provide the Area management team with strategic direction in partnership with the Executive Management for all Operational & Financial execution. Position is responsible for ensuring all stores operate within company's guidelines while exceeding sales and profitability objectives established during the budgeting process. As a Leader, the VP of Operations demonstrates a strong command of the company's culture through the support and development of their Operational management team.
JOB ACCOUNTABILITIES:
1. Provides effective leadership by directing, inspiring and supporting Area managers to drive performance in support of the companys vision to create an organization dedicated to customer service, innovation, effectiveness, and safety.
2. Collaborates with senior management and business partners to execute operational strategies to drive the business, including budget performance on operations and production as well as development of operational forecasting.
3. Leads Operational management teams in the achievement of all KPIs including those related to inventory, safety, productivity, quality, maintenance, continuous improvement, team member engagement, and environmental control.
4. Ensures operations teams and locations meet operational expense budgets and seek efficiency improvements.
5. Gathers and organizes information using a logical and systematic process; recognizes patterns and relationships in complex data; examines data to identify implications, problems and draw appropriate conclusions; and generates alternative solutions to problems.
6. Identifies opportunities to achieve or exceed goals that: reduce product costs, enhance margins, and improve production efficiencies. Acts in the best interest of the business, utilizing sound financial/business decision making.
7. Responsible to implement strategies, solutions and initiatives to increase productivity, improve service and decrease costs.
8. Control performance and effectiveness of operational aspects in all areas of responsibility to include P/L.
9. Exemplifies integrity and a disciplined approach in providing communication and coaching to achieve the businesses operational and financial objectives, targets, and results.
10. Offers guidance to promote continuous improvement efforts to deliver highest levels of operational execution and guest service. Establishes challenging, realistic, and obtainable goals to guide operations and performance.
11. Clearly and concisely communicates area and business objectives to Operational management teams to ensure they are well informed of business activity and their requirements. Manages relationships to support areas of improvement by serving as a coach and mentor to improve their knowledge and/or skills.
12. Duty to communicate/report issues or concerns to Executive management and other appropriate parties promptly.
13. Establish and oversee commitment to performance standards of operations management team members at all levels with a focus on succession planning and professional development. Provide ongoing formal and informal performance feedback.

Understands market dynamics, business trends, and assesses to identify financial implications to develop strategies and plans to align targets and goals to drive business results, both operationally and financially. This includes continuous assessment of competitor activity and local market conditions.
15. Promotes company vision, culture, and brand to support a unified operations team and Best Place to Work atmosphere.
16. Exhibits a high level of integrity in compliance for rules and regulations from both the company and all regulatory agencies. Ensures all issues are handled in a professional manner and programs are established to deliver ongoing compliance.
17. Ability to work well under pressure and proactively implement any/all corrective actions or measures necessary to safeguard the business.
18. Required to work varied hours, weekends, and all holidays. Holidays are black out days as they are considered peak periods for the business, and are subject to change based on business needs (calendar available upon request)
SKILLS AND EXPERIENCE REQUIRED:
Minimum of ten years of previous food service and restaurant supervisory experience.
Mandatory to have a valid drivers license, reliable transportation, clean driving record, and proof of auto insurance.
Strong working knowledge of store operations and management principles including cost control, continuous improvement, and inventory control policies.
Must have knowledge of business and management principles involved in strategic planning, resource allocation, production methods, leadership techniques, and coordination of people and resources.
Intermediate level computer skills (POS, Microsoft Office)
